Why Does Real-Time Market Analysis Influence Better Pricing Decisions?
Market conditions in eCommerce shift quickly. A product that sells steadily today might face sudden competition tomorrow. Real-time analysis helps sellers track ongoing changes that affect their pricing. When supported by automated systems, this analysis becomes even more reliable. Retailers can immediately detect price drops, identify stock shortages among competitors, and react before losing potential buyers. Real-time insights also prevent underpricing and overpricing, two common issues that affect both profitability and overall brand perception in marketplaces.
How Does Dynamic Pricing Help Sellers Stay Ahead of Competitors?
Dynamic pricing has become one of the most effective tools for staying competitive. Instead of keeping a fixed price, sellers adjust their rates based on demand, competitor actions, and marketplace trends. This flexibility allows a product to remain attractive without compromising business goals. Sellers who use dynamic pricing often see higher conversions, fewer abandoned carts, and improved customer engagement. When executed well, dynamic pricing becomes a strategy that benefits both sellers and customers by offering balanced and fair price points.
What Role Does Customer Behavior Play in Setting Smarter Prices?
Customer behavior offers valuable clues about the ideal pricing range for each product. Purchase history, browsing patterns, reviews, and seasonal interest all reveal what customers value most. Smart pricing strategies consider customer psychology, ensuring the price feels reasonable while still maintaining healthy margins. Understanding what motivates buyers helps sellers identify when to lower prices for higher conversions and when to maintain higher price points to reinforce product quality and brand positioning.
